0130-False_Garlic-IMG_0789.JPG
False Garlic - Noxious Weed561 viewsFalse garlic is one of the noxious weeds which should not be put in the compost. Plants should be thrown out in one of the green waste trash bins.
0131-False_Garlic-IMG_9566.JPG
False Garlic593 viewsFalse garlic has little bulbs each of which can break off and create a new plant. The bulbs do not break down in the composting process.
0141-Nutgrass-IMG_9324.JPG
Nutgrass578 viewsNutgrass is a rhizome which puts out runners to create a network of new plants.

2011-08-21_100532_74_img_3068_late_blight_phytophthora_infestans_682x1024.jpg
Late Blight (Phytophthora infestans)392 viewsLate Blight (Phytophthora infestans) is a spore borne disease which can devastate plants. The spores thrive in a cool, moist environment. (Photo Credit: D. Cleverdon 7/9/2011)
2011-08-21_100533_74_img_3066_late_blight_phytophthora_infestans_682x1024.jpg
Late Blight (Phytophthora infestans)391 viewsLate Blight spores can be blown in by the wind or be splashed up from the soil when watering. Leaves of the plant turn yellow and brown. (Photo Credit: D. Cleverdon )
2011-09-15_100538_74_img_4451_aphids.jpg
Red Aphids & White Nymphs403 viewsAphids attack weak plants. If a plant is healthy and has a strong vascular system the aphids have difficulty penetrating the cell walls. (Photo Credit: D. Cleverdon (photo taken 8/20/2011))
